agent: Reset panel thread picker after git worktree creation (#53372)

Anthony Eid created

After a user creates successfully creates a new git worktree we reset
the agent thread picker state to avoid accidentally creating a new
worktree for a thread.

This also fixes some bugs where a past agent thread picker state was
invalid because it became out of sync after a new worktree was created,
or when a mutating git operation occurred.
